Artist statement
One of three works that capture the peaceful tranquility of the famous “Bird Mirror” port in Martigues, a seaside commune northwest of Marseille.
For three years, the artist returned to Martigues to conduct exploration sessions of the port, thus creating numerous small fragments of the scene. This painting is a synthesis of several years of work, a perfect representation of a winter day at the edge of a water canal.
